Did you know WD -40 was originally made for the "space" industry? It was made to keep ICBM skins from oxidizing in the underground silos. It was thier 40'th attempt the make a working product. The guys using it liked it so much, they begged "the powers that be" to let them take some of it home to use around the house, and the rest is history as they say.

Yep, started using the old WD-40 back in the mid 60's. I learned the hard way that it's definitely not a lubricant. Ruined my Yankee Screw Driver with WD-40, and it never kept my saws from rusting. I've started some small engines and fires with it, but use it now mostly for cleaning roofing tar off my tools. :p

One thing that gripes me at work is people using it on the machines we sell instead of oiling and greasing it. Then everything jams up and they end up sending it back to us to get it fixed.
